Understanding Steroids

Steroids are synthetic substances similar to the male sex hormone testosterone. They promote muscle growth and improve physical performance. However, their role in endurance sports specifically remains contentious.

Potential Benefits for Endurance Athletes

While steroids are often associated with strength training, some endurance athletes believe they can also provide advantages in their discipline. Here are a few potential benefits:

  1. Increased Red Blood Cell Production: Steroids may promote erythropoiesis, which enhances oxygen delivery to muscles during prolonged exertion.
  2. Improved Recovery Times: Faster recovery from workouts may allow athletes to train harder and more frequently.
  3. Enhanced Muscle Endurance: Steroids can increase lean muscle mass, contributing to improved endurance over longer periods.

Risks and Side Effects

Despite the potential benefits, the risks associated with steroid use, particularly for endurance athletes, cannot be overlooked. Some potential side effects include:

  1. Cardiovascular Problems: Steroid use may increase the risk of heart disease and stroke.
  2. Hormonal Imbalances: Long-term use can disrupt normal hormone production, leading to a variety of health issues.
  3. Psychological Effects: Steroids can contribute to mood swings, aggression, and other mental health problems.

Ethical Considerations

The use of steroids in sports raises significant ethical dilemmas. Many view the use of performance-enhancing drugs as cheating, undermining the spirit of competition and fair play. Endurance athletes often face rigorous testing, and the consequences of being caught can be severe, including loss of titles and damage to reputation.
